parcel tax rules for staff
November 18, 2019 - AUSD has placed a new parcel tax measure on the ballot, District employees need to keep in mind that California law prohibits a school district from using public funds, services, supplies or equipment to urge support or defeat of any ballot measure. However, the District may give information to voters that is relevant to the measure so long as the information is a fair and impartial presentation of relevant facts.1 Board Policy 1160 sets forth the District’s policy on this issue and is linked here for your reference.
